DUTIES

Core duties include but are not limited to the following:

  • Lead and oversee project coordination and preparation within the Preconstruction/Estimating Department, prioritizing customer satisfaction.
  • Responsible for the organization of the Estimating Department to assure that proper procedures are in place to allow a smooth estimating and bidding process.
  • Manage the Estimating Team including work assignments, continuing education and performance and wage reviews.
  • Guide staff and review construction documents, potentially visiting project sites and preparing accurate quantity takeoffs for estimates.
  • Guide staff and prepare scope sheets for subcontracted work.
  • Guiding staff and submit Requests for Information (RFI's) in a timely manner to design and construction teams during bidding and occasionally during construction.
  • Take the lead in competitive bid endeavors for Construction Management (CM) and Design-Build projects, starting from conceptual design to finalized construction documents.
  • Assist the Project Management team in accurately pricing requested/necessary change orders on awarded projects throughout project construction.
  • Guide staff and assist Project Managers and Contract Administrator with preparing the Schedule of Values, submittals, and accounting system budgets for awarded projects.
  • Prepare thorough documentation for project hand-off to Project Managers/Operations Department on awarded/contracted jobs.
  • Assist in scope review during estimating and contract negotiation processes.
  • Guide staff and work with Project Management team to assist in the material buy-out and preparation of subcontractor work orders for awarded jobs.
  • Manage project teams, including employees and external partners, offering design management, value-based project scoping, risk assessment, and competitive pricing.
  • Develop conceptual and schematic estimating with limited design inputs.
  • Cultivate and nurture strong relationships with subcontractors and suppliers.
  • Conduct thorough reviews of all plans and specifications.
  • Develop comprehensive estimate summaries.
  • Solicit subcontractors and suppliers.
  • Provide detailed quantity surveys using Plan Swift.
  • Create estimates using Sage estimating software.
  • Prepare comprehensive pricing packages for Owners, including estimates, qualifications, and schedules.
  • Any and all additional duties as reasonably assigned.

EDUCATION/KNOWLEDGE
  • Bachelor of Science in Construction Management, Engineering, or Architecture is required.
  • 10+ years of hands-on experience in estimating commercial construction projects is required.
  • Profound experience in Guaranteed Maximum Price (GMP) proposal handling is required.
  • Advanced understanding of building construction, materials, systems, market conditions, and trade practices is required.
  • Proven expertise in pre-construction phase activities on a CM contract, including client and designer meetings is required.
  • Experience with Plan Swift is preferred.
  • Experience with Autodesk Construction Cloud is preferred.
  • Experience with Sage software is preferred.
  • Experience with iSqFt is preferred.
  • Proficiency with Microsoft Office (Outlook, Word, Excel and Project) is required.
  • Proficiency with Adobe Acrobat, Bluebeam Revu, or similar plan viewing applications is required.
